What Massachusetts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in speech therapist jobs across Massachusetts.
-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ology from an accredited program
- Certificate of Clinical Competence in Speech-Language Pathology (CCC-SLP) from ASHA
- State licensure in speech-language pathology in the state of employment
- Experience with dysphagia evaluation and treatment including instrumental assessments
- Proficiency in IEP development and progress monitoring for school-based caseloads
- Familiarity with augmentative and alternative communication devices and software

How much do speech therapists make in Massachusetts?
Speech therapists in Massachusetts earn a median of about $101,310 a year, based on May 2025 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data, ranging from around $71,030 for the lowest 10% to over $129,730 for the top 10%. Pay rises with experience, specialty, and employer.
